What Is Aerobic Exercise?

What is it?

Aerobic exercise is any type of exercise that gets your heart rate going, along with your muscles and lungs working. It is a great way to get in shape and can be achieved in a variety of different ways.

What does it do?

Aerobic exercise should usually last for about 20-30 minutes each time, without stopping and is great for your cardiovascular system. It allows more oxygen to get to the muscles and makes those muscles able to work for longer periods of time, gradually. This will help the body to get in better shape and it makes it less difficult to do various physical activities.

How to get Aerobic Exercise

People can get creative when it comes to aerobic exercise. As long as the exercise increases muscle movement and heart rate, it will be effective.

Example of aerobic exercises can include:

  • Bicycling
  • Cross-country skiing
  • Walking
  • Jogging
  • Swimming
  • Elliptical training
  • Dancing

There are many more activities to try; these are a few mere suggestions. Joining an exercise facility and consulting their team of trainers and instructors can give you ideas of specific plans and what types of exercises to include in one session.

Benefits of Aerobic Exercise

Many of the ways to exercise aerobically are hobbies we already have, such as walking. It is not difficult to add or increase the amount of aerobic exercise to your life. It is great to get a friend or group of friends involved with aerobic exercises to motivate and boost your overall well-being and ability to boost the immune system.

Aerobic exercise can also help a person to lose weight. Aerobic exercise helps to build muscle and the more muscle one has, the more fat that muscle burns. Metabolism is also increased with more muscle and exercise. Endorphins are released when exercising, boosting a person’s immune system.

How to Maximize Your Aerobic Workout

Once an aerobic workout program is started, be sure to stick with it. It is easy to go downhill but harder to build back up again. Make your workout program practical and simple, you can always mix it up once you are already in good shape.

Be sure to drink plenty of water to keep muscles and other parts of the body hydrated. Try to keep your diet healthy to match your healthy exercise. Adequate amounts of water and the right foods will help properly fuel your body for any aerobic exercise.

Make a journal of your progress, if you see it on paper it will help you to realize your accomplishment and help to stay motivated. This will make it easier to determine what types of exercises work better for your body than others.

Aerobic exercise is a healthy choice that can be done by people of all ages. Get involved and watch your positive results!
